This work is dedicated to Wassiliy Leontief's concepts of
Input-Output Analysis and to the algebraic properties of Piero
Sraffa's seminal models described consequently by matrix algebra
and the Perron-Frobenius Theorem. Detailed examples and visualizing
graphs are presented for applications of various mathematical
methods.
During the last 30 years, many chemical compounds that are active
against tumors have been discovered or developed. At the same time,
new methods of testing drugs for cancer therapy have evolved.
nefore 1964, drug testing on animal tumors was directed to
observation of the incfease in life span of the host after a single
dose. A new approach, in which the effects of multiple doses on the
proliferation kinetics of the tumor in vivo as well as of cell
lines in vitro are investigated, has been outlined by Skipper and
his co-workers in a series of papers beginning in 1964 (Skipper,
Schabel and Wilcox, 1964 and 1965). They also investigated the
influence of the time schedule in the treatment of experimental
tumors. Since the publication of those studies, cell population
kinetics cannot be left out of any discussion of the rational basis
of chemotherapy. When clinical oncologists began to apply cell
kinetic concepts in practice about 15 years ago, the theoretical
basis was still very poor, in spite of Skipper's progress, and the
lack of re levant cytokinetic and pharmacologic data was apparent.
Subsequently, much theoretical work has been done and many cell
kinetic models have been elaborated (for a review see Eisen,
1977)."
